Transaction e0771ae32f18996cc1ebc7676bd554a4a206c5b2bca6347c19d2a6be61f0e395

1 Input
2 Outputs
  • e0771ae32f18996cc1ebc7676bd554a4a206c5b2bca6347c19d2a6be61f0e395:0
  • value  2616988
    address  3PUjHLXZG491rcZvTwUdJDybRwjEW27xax
  • e0771ae32f18996cc1ebc7676bd554a4a206c5b2bca6347c19d2a6be61f0e395:1
  • value  38840
    address  bc1qr4kpt63sm4wmh7kxc8ygtrz2wr45rkt4m0whhe